Tous les articles par Mr COBOL

U4094

Explication du U4094:

  • Erreur dans les cartes de contrôle x1dllist ;
  • Erreur dans les cartes de paramètres ;
  • Tentative de tri d’un hisam ou d’un hidam.

U4092

Explication du U4092 :

Si le programme est ims, vérifiez si la commande call utilise parm-count.
Si vous l’utilisez, vérifiez si le champ a été initialisé.

U4093

Explication du U4093 :

  • Un programme conversationnel ne s’est pas fermé, c’est-à-dire qu’il n’a pas inséré le spa pour terminer la conversation avec des blancs dans le champ de transaction ;
  • L’erreur bts interne augmente tpbuf.

U4083

Explication du U4083 :

  • Voir si une subvention a été accordée dans le plan ou s’il manque une carte db2 dans le bts pour les programmes qui utilisent db2 ;
  • Si le programme est en ligne et n’a pas de commandes db2, mais accède à des modules qui accèdent à db2, il devra avoir un plan, c’est-à-dire qu’il doit avoir une commande db2 pour que la connexion soit établie ;
  • Si le programme est db2 batch ou ims batch et s’exécute dans la classe a, passez à la classe b et soumettez à nouveau.

U4095

Explication du U4095:

  • Programmes Cobol utilisant Adamint.
  • onep n’a pas trouvé le point d’entrée demandé dans la macro. Dans ce cas, le code de réponse renvoyé est zéro.
  • Liste de contrôle des points d’entrée onep ou cobol ;
  • Erreur dans le nom de la fonction adabas à exécuter ;
  • Abend causé par une sous-programme avec un programme qui utilise ims dans le chargement de la base de données manquait imsacb ou dsvsamp, ou le tampon n’était pas compatible avec def. Grappe.

U0806

Explication du U0806:

  • Carte steplib manquante ;
  • Rotlink manquant;
  • Virgule manquante dans parm ;
  • Module introuvable ;
  • La transaction doit être associée à une classe de production au lieu d’être associée à une classe de test.

U0826

Explication du U0826 :

  • Dbd compilé hors séquence ;
  • DD manquant pour ims ;
  • Région manquante pour mvs ;
  • Génération de base de données Hidam sans paramètre dcb dsorg=is.

U0821

Explication du U0821:

  • Programmez avec parm='dbb,….' nécessite une compilation sur acblib, psb et dbd ;
  • ddname=imsacb manquant dans l’allocation de la base de données ;
  • Psb n’a pas été mis en production.

U0825

Explication du U0825:

La routine de maintenance d’index n’a pas pu gérer le code d’état qu’elle a reçu du gestionnaire de tampon.
Dans ims/vs, le code d’état renvoyé est ‘n ‘ (n vide), qui est reçu du gestionnaire de tampons et sera inclus dans le message dfs0840i sur la console système.
Le message dfs0840i indique “erreur d’index (nom dbd) ‘n’ (45 premiers octets de clé)”.
Le gestionnaire de tampon renvoie normalement d’autres messages donnant des informations spécifiques sur le problème avant qu’ims/vs n’émette le message dfs0840i.
ims/vs n’a pas pu corriger le problème.